Roff was not able to break out of their rough patch on Friday as the team picked up their seventh straight loss dating back to last season. They lost 11-0 to the Caddo Bruins. The Tigers were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Bruins apparently hadn't forgotten their defeat the last time these teams played back in March of 2021.
Roff saw three different players step up and record at least one hit. One of them was Trey Humphers, who went 1-for-3 with one stolen base.
Roff's loss dropped their record down to 0-2. As for Caddo, their win bumped their record up to 13-6.
